
探索wumpus世界:MFC实现的人工智能agent技术

标题中的“Wumpus世界”指的是一个在人工智能领域非常著名的经典游戏环境,最早出现在1970年代初。这个环境设计用来测试和展示智能代理(agent)如何通过感知和推理来达到目标。游戏环境通常包含一个有若干个房间的迷宫,玩家需要在一个有风向指示的迷宫中移动,寻找“金子”并避开“Wumpus”怪兽。Wumpus可以吃掉玩家,如果玩家移动到Wumpus所在的位置,游戏就会结束。除此之外,迷宫中还设置有坑洞,玩家如果掉入坑洞也会丢失游戏。
在描述中提到了“agent技术的应用”,这里的agent指的是在Wumpus世界环境中被设计来执行任务的智能实体。智能agent技术是人工智能中的一个核心领域,它关注创建能够在特定环境中进行感知、动作、决策和问题解决的系统。智能agent通常被用来模拟人类或动物的认知能力,例如在复杂的环境中导航、规划任务或进行自然语言交互。在Wumpus世界中,智能agent需要通过收集有限的信息(如风向和金子的位置信息)并结合逻辑推理来推断出Wumpus和坑洞的位置,从而避免危险并实现目标。
描述中还提到“别当做作业交上去”,这说明文件中的内容可能是教学材料的一部分,是学生用于学习和实践的参考材料。因此,这个文件可能包含了完整的程序代码、项目说明或作业指导,帮助学生理解和掌握智能agent的设计和编程。
在标签中提到了“agent”,“人工智能”,“程序”和“源代码”,这些标签反映了文件内容的核心知识点和范畴。标签“agent”和“人工智能”明确了文件的主题是智能agent在人工智能领域中的应用;标签“程序”和“源代码”则指出了文件包含的是实际的软件实现,学生可以从中学习如何将理论知识转化为实际的计算机程序。
由于文件的标题、描述和标签中没有具体的文件名,所以关于“压缩包子文件的文件名称列表”中的“1a89e074fe7d”,这似乎是一个文件的哈希值或唯一标识符,而不是一个可直接描述的文件名。在缺少具体的文件名和文件内容的情况下,我们无法确定具体的文件类型和内容。不过,依据上下文,可以合理推测,这个文件很可能是一个包含wumpus世界游戏环境的MFC(Microsoft Foundation Classes)项目的源代码压缩包。MFC是一个C++库,用于简化Windows应用程序的开发,因此,该文件可能包含用MFC库编写的Wumpus世界游戏的源代码,例如迷宫的图形界面、用户输入处理、游戏逻辑和智能agent算法的实现等。
总结来说,wumpus世界是一个人工智能领域的经典教学案例,用于教授智能agent的设计和编程技术,本文件涉及的项目是一个使用MFC库开发的实现Wumpus世界游戏环境的程序,它集合了人工智能和编程实践,能够帮助学生在实际操作中深化对智能agent技术的理解。
相关推荐









sshyqw
- 粉丝: 1
最新资源
- 吉大JAVA程序设计第23讲 完整教程发布
- 全球城市灯光数据集分析与可视化
- MySQL v5.1参考手册下载 - CHM格式
- 深入探索UltimateToolbox Win32界面库源代码
- MLDN J2EE框架深度解密笔记
- 揭秘软件升级与使用:实操指南与免责声明
- ImageSorterSetup_XP:探索新视角的图片查看体验
- Visual C++实现停车场收费管理系统的开发与应用
- 珠海房产网站构建技术分析:ASP+Access
- 图标资源库:按钮、菜单、翻页等小图标集合
- 掌握Struts框架,开启Java开发之旅
- 深入理解Delphi语言:面向对象Pascal的入门指南
- HwCAS环境下配置式Web开发全过程演示
- 深入探究路由器工作原理
- 微软官方DHTML指南手册:全面解析HTML元素与操作
- 掌握Photoshop的148条必备技巧
- Net.Mindview类库深度解析与Java编程思想实践
- 寻找最小遍历步数的回文数程序指南
- 深入理解SQL Server 2000:编程指南下半部精讲
- 自动化监控服务:提升256个应用程序的稳定运行
- PHP实例源代码深入解析:图书、聊天与投票系统
- JAVA设计模式全面解析与应用案例
- 免费获取CSS教程完整实例及参考手册
- 新东方考研词汇LRC格式优化版本发布